Abstract
In a compression/expansion unit () serving as a fluid machine, both of a compression mechanism () and an expansion mechanism () are contained in a single casing (). A shaft () coupling the compression mechanism () to the expansion mechanism () has an oil feeding channel () formed therein. Refrigerating machine oil accumulated at the bottom of the casing () is sucked up into the oil feeding channel () and fed to the compression mechanism () and the expansion mechanism (). The refrigerating machine oil fed to the expansion mechanism () is discharged from the expansion mechanism () together with the refrigerant after expansion, flows through the refrigerant circuit and then flows back to the compression mechanism () in the compression/expansion unit ().
